logo

Output 51bb8f8655206f0d46819f5fc9d73574d5944cac1f88f9b3937e5fd49dc2b010:0

value
4938069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de96b96f24723560626c3628edddf3beead45718 OP_EQUAL
address
3MyxVeAu1fJvYAsSeiFF3he2K9aiGE1qLm
transaction
51bb8f8655206f0d46819f5fc9d73574d5944cac1f88f9b3937e5fd49dc2b010